2. SAFETY INSTRUCTION
It is important to read all safety precautions and operating instructions before
attempting to operate the unit. Keep all safety precautions and operating instructions for
future reference.
Warning:
Condenser microphones are extremely moisture-sensitive. Never use your microphone
in close proximity to water (e.g. bath tubs, wash basins, sinks, washing machines, pools,
etc.). When doing voice recordings, always use the enclosed windscreen to safely
protect the capsule from moisture.
Please don’t touch the vibration parts especially the diaphragm behind the protection
grid. Don’t move the capsule when it is in operation. Take care not to drop your
microphone as this can lead to severe damage.
MicW
assumes no liability for any
damage caused by the user.
After each use, place it back into its protective casing. Then, lay the small bag
containing the moisture-absorbing crystals on top of the microphone head.
3. POWER SUPPLY
Phantom power (+48 V) is required to operate your microphone. We assume no
liability for damage caused to your N101 through defective phantom power. Before
activating phantom power, mute your playback system and connect the N101 to the
microphone input of your mixing console. After activating phantom power, the N101
requires several seconds to stabilize itself.
4. APPLICATIONS
The
MicW
N101 is a state-of-the-art stereo kit. Therefore, it is particularly well-suited
for stereo recordings. Regardless of whether you are milking an entire ensemble or a
single sound source (e.g. drums, piano or background vocals), this microphone lets you
achieve outstanding spatial impressions in every recording session.
Of course, you can use
MicW
N101-pair that feature two matched N101 microphones as
well. Each pair is guaranteed to the sensitivity match within 0.5 dB and phase match
within 5°.
The
MicW
M101 is a measurement microphone. Its frequency response meets
IEC61672 Class 1 requirements. Each M101 microphone is individually calibrated and
aged at high temperature for long-term stability and reliability. It is good choice for use
in measurements.

6. AUDIO CONNECTION
To connect the N101 to your equipment, use a balanced XLR microphone cable with
the following pin assignment: Pin 1 = shielding, pin 2 = +, pin 3 = -. Since all contact
points of the N101 are gold-plated, your microphone cable should feature gold-plated
connectors, if possible.
7. Directional characteristic
The microphone features a capsule with Omni pickup pattern. Microphones with this
polar pattern are most sensitive to sound coming from in each angle of the microphone.

MICROPHONE N101/N101-Pair/M101
Capsule diameter 23.8 mm
Polar pattern Omni
Sensitivity (±2dB) 22mv/Pa; -33 dB re. 1v/Pa
Frequency Response 10 Hz ~ 20kHz
Power Supply 48 V Phantom power
Total harmonic distortion (THD) <1% up to 130 dB SPL peak
Thermal Noise <16 dBA
Output impedance <200 Ohm
Length 157mm
weight 165g
Connector 3-pin XLR
